Solution Overview
Problem
Presenters face challenges in remotely controlling and accessing presentations across different locations, especially when they need to move freely during a presentation, and existing methods require carrying physical media or complex equipment setups.
Innovation Solution
A system and method for preparing and presenting electronic presentations stored on a central server, allowing access and control via an internet-enabled wireless device, enabling remote control of presentations through a mobile device, even if the presentation equipment belongs to another party, using standard web browsers and networks.

In general, the subject matter described in this specification can be embodied in methods for accessing a presentation stored on a remote server with a first computing device that is connected to the remote server over a network. The first computing device communicates with the network over a wireless connection. The first computing device is used to cause a second computing device to display the presentation. The second computing device is connected to the remote server over a network. The display of the presentation is substantially controlled with communication between the first computing device and the second computing device. The communication occurs only through the remote server.
